With the exception of members in the 2% at 62 formula (minimum retirement age is fifty-two (52), employees are eligible to retire and receive a monthly pension benefit when they are at least age 50 and have a minimum of five years of CalPERS-credited service. To be eligible for service retirement, most CalPERS members must be at least age 50 or 52 with a minimum of five years of CalPERS-credited service. When you retire, we multiply your years of service credit by your benefit factor, then multiply that by your final compensation, which gives your unmodified allowance. Your benefit factor is the percentage of pay to which you are entitled for each year of service. For each employee or annuitant with enrolled family members, the employer contribution shall not exceed 80 percent of the weighted average of the additional premiums required for enrollment of those family members, during the benefit year to which the formula is applied.
